Van Milligen, City Manager FROM: Laura Carstens, Planning Services Manager ffiV SUBJECT: Historic Sites Preservation Grant for the White Water Creek Bridge Introduction This memo transmits an application to the State Historical Society of Iowa (SHSI) for a $55,250 Historic Sites Preservation Grant for rehabilitation of the White Water Creek Bridge, for City Council review and approval. A resolution also is attached. Background The SHSI has awarded a $30,000 HRDP (Historic Resource Development Program) grant to the City for relocation of the historic bridge from the Cascade area to a site in the Bergfeld Recreation Area in Dubuque Industrial Center West (see enclosed maps). The bridge will cross the pond on the north side of the Bergfeld Recreation Area near the restrooms. The City Council has budgeted $20,000 in the Bridge Maintenance CIP as the local match for relocation. This historic bridge was constructed in 1872 as part of an approach span for a bridge over the Mississippi River at Dubuque. It later was relocated to White Water Creek near Cascade. In the 1990's Dubuque County determined the bridge was no longer able to handle vehicular traffic, and had to be replaced. In 1998, the City of Dubuque agreed to accept ownership of the bridge from Dubuque County, and to preserve it through reuse on a bike/hike trail in the city. Discussion The City's consulting engineer, NNW Inc., has conducted a structural analysis of the bridge, developed specifications for moving the bridge to Dubuque, and prepared construction plans for the new bridge abutments in the Bergfeld Recreation Area. NNW also has prepared cost estimates for rehabilitation of the bridge. White Water Creek Bridge Grant Application Page 2 of 3 The property owner of the site where the bridge is now located wants the bridge removed. The HRDP grant for relocation has a completion deadline of December 2006. We would need to secure time extensions from both the property owner and the SHSI. After receipt of the grant, we would like to move the bridge to the Bergfeld Recreation Area, place it at the temporary staging area indicated on the enclosed site map, have it painted while it is still on land, construct the abutments, place the bridge, and replace the decking and hand railing. This would complete the project. With the HRDP grant, we have sufficient funds to move the bridge to the staging area and paint the structure. We do not, however, have sufficient funds to do all the necessary work components, and then replace the decking and hand railing so the bridge is ready for use. It is not advisable to place the bridge over the water until after the existing lead paint has been removed and the structure has been sandblasted and repainted. There would be significant cost savings to perform the lead abatement and painting while the bridge is on land versus over water. Budget Impact Cost estimates to relocate the bridge, paint the structure, construct the abutments, place the bridge on the abutments, and install new decking and hand railing have been prepared. The cost summary is as follows: Relocation & Construction Cost Contingency Construction Enaineerina & Insoection Total $109,000 $ 11,000 $ 10.000 $130,000 The budget for moving the bridge is $50,000 including the $30,000 HRDP grant. The contract with our consulting engineers is for $20,000 and we have incurred costs of $7,580 to date. Additional expenditures of approximately $1,500 to test the existing paint for lead and to weigh the bridge have been incurred. This leaves a balance of $19,500 in the bridge relocation budget. Subtracting this balance from the engineer's estimate of $130,000 for the entire project leaves a funding gap of $110,500. The Historic Sites Preservation Grant provides funds to acquire, repair, rehabilitate, and develop historic sites that preserve, interpret, or promote Iowa's cultural heritage. Projects require dollar-for-dollar cash match. A grant for $55,250 with a local match of $55,250 would cover the funding gap of $110,500. The Engineering Department has $120,000 in the Bridge Maintenance CIP that could be used as source for the local match for rehabilitation.
